NIHAL JAYASOORIYA – It is with great sadness that we wish to inform the passing of NIHAL JAYASOORIYA – Class of S. Thomas’ College,​ Gurutalawa. A retired planter,​ he has been an active member of the Old Boys Association of S. Thomas’ College,​ Gurutalawa – Colombo Branch. Known for his vitality,​ sense of humour and wordly views,​ he will be deeply missed by his wife Jamila and daughter Manique along with his extended family,​ friends and colleagues. His remains will lie at Restpect Funeral Parlour on Monday,​ 8th April from 8.30 a.m. onwards. Cremation will take place at the Borella General Cemetery on the same day at 5.00 p.m.024427
